+struct rcu_data {
+	struct list_head nxtlist;
+	struct list_head curlist;
+	struct tasklet_struct tasklet;
+	unsigned long qsmask;
+	int polling;
+	long qcheckpt[NR_CPUS];
+} ____cacheline_aligned_in_smp;
+
+static struct rcu_data rcu_data[NR_CPUS] __cacheline_aligned;
+static void rcu_data_init(struct rcu_data *);
+
+#ifdef CONFIG_PREEMPT
+static spinlock_t rcu_lock_preempt = SPIN_LOCK_UNLOCKED;
+static struct rcu_data rcu_data_preempt __cacheline_aligned;
+static inline void rcu_preempt_lock(void) 
+{
+	spin_lock_bh(&rcu_lock_preempt);
+}
+static inline void rcu_preempt_unlock(void) 
+{
+	spin_unlock_bh(&rcu_lock_preempt);
+}
+static inline void rcu_data_preempt_init(void) 
+{
+	rcu_data_init(&rcu_data_preempt);
+}
+#define is_rcu_preempt_data(rdata) (rdata == &rcu_data_preempt)
+#else
+static inline void rcu_preempt_lock(void)	{}
+static inline void rcu_preempt_unlock(void) 	{}
+static inline void rcu_data_preempt_init(void)  {}
+#define is_rcu_preempt_data(rdata) (0)
+#endif
+
+#define RCU_quiescent(cpu) per_cpu(cpu_quiescent, cpu)
+
+/**
+ * call_rcu - Queue an RCU update request. 
+ * @head: structure to be used for queueing the RCU updates.
+ * @func: actual update function to be invoked after the grace period
+ * @arg: argument to be passed to the update function
+ *
+ * The update function will be invoked as soon as all CPUs have performed a 
+ * context switch or been seen in the idle loop or in a user process. 
+ * It can be called only from process or BH context, however can be 
+ * made to work from irq context too with minor code changes 
+ * if necessary. The read-side of critical section that use 
+ * call_rcu() for updation must be protected by 
+ * rcu_read_lock()/rcu_read_unlock().
+ */
+void call_rcu(struct rcu_head *head, void (*func)(void *arg), void *arg)
+{
+	struct rcu_data *rdata;
+
+	head->func = func;
+	head->arg = arg;
+ 	rdata = &rcu_data[get_cpu()];
+	local_bh_disable();
+	list_add(&head->list, &rdata->nxtlist);
+	local_bh_enable();
+	tasklet_hi_schedule(&rdata->tasklet);
+	put_cpu();
+}
+
+#ifdef CONFIG_PREEMPT
+/**
+ * call_rcu_preempt - Queue an RCU update request for preempt-safe reads
+ * @head: structure to be used for queueing the RCU updates.
+ * @func: actual update function to be invoked after the grace period
+ * @arg: argument to be passed to the update function
+ *
+ * The update function will be invoked as soon as all CPUs have performed a
+ * context switch or been seen in the idle loop or in a user process. 
+ * It can be called only from process or BH context, however can be 
+ * made to work from irq context too with minor code changes 
+ * if necessary. The read-side of critical section  doesn't require any 
+ * protection, but updates may have long grace period in preemptive kernels.
+ * It should not be used for things like deferred kfree() unless such 
+ * use can be guaranteed to be extremely infrequent. Doing otherwise 
+ * can result in all your memory consumed while waiting for a 
+ * low-priority preempted task to be rescheduled.
+ */
+void call_rcu_preempt(struct rcu_head *head, void (*func)(void *arg), void *arg)
+{
+	struct rcu_data *rdata = &rcu_data_preempt;
+
+	head->func = func;
+	head->arg = arg;
+	rcu_preempt_lock();
+	list_add(&head->list, &rdata->nxtlist);
+	rcu_preempt_unlock();
+	tasklet_hi_schedule(&rdata->tasklet);
+}
+#endif
+
+/*
+ * Set up grace period detection for one batch of RCUs.
+ */
+static int rcu_prepare_polling(struct rcu_data *rdata)
+{
+	int stop;
+	int i;
+
+	stop = 1;
+	if (!list_empty(&rdata->nxtlist)) {
+		list_splice(&rdata->nxtlist, &rdata->curlist);
+		INIT_LIST_HEAD(&rdata->nxtlist);
+
+		rdata->polling = 1;
+
+		for (i = 0; i < NR_CPUS; i++) {
+			if (!cpu_online(i))
+				continue;
+			rdata->qsmask |= 1UL << i;
+			rdata->qcheckpt[i] = RCU_quiescent(i);
+			if (is_rcu_preempt_data(rdata))
+				rcu_switch_preempt_cntr(i);
+			force_cpu_reschedule(i);
+		}
+		stop = 0;
+	}
+
+	return stop;
+}
+
+/*
+ * Invoke the completed RCU callbacks.
+ */
+static void rcu_invoke_callbacks(struct rcu_data *rdata)
+{
+	struct list_head *entry;
+	struct rcu_head *head;
+
+	entry = rdata->curlist.prev;
+	do {
+		head = list_entry(entry, struct rcu_head, list);
+		entry = entry->prev;
+		head->func(head->arg);
+	} while (entry != &rdata->curlist);
+	INIT_LIST_HEAD(&rdata->curlist);
+}
+
+static int rcu_completion(struct rcu_data *rdata)
+{
+	int stop;
+
+	rdata->polling = 0;
+	rcu_invoke_callbacks(rdata);
+	stop = rcu_prepare_polling(rdata);
+	return stop;
+}
+
+/*
+ * Poll for completion of grace period for this batch.
+ */
+static int rcu_polling(struct rcu_data *rdata)
+{
+	int i;
+	int stop;
+
+	for (i = 0; i < NR_CPUS; i++) {
+		if (!cpu_online(i) ||
+		    !(rdata->qsmask & (1UL << i)))
+			continue;
+
+		if ((rdata->qcheckpt[i] != RCU_quiescent(i)) &&
+		    (!is_rcu_preempt_data(rdata) || !is_rcu_cpu_preempted(i)))
+				rdata->qsmask &= ~(1UL << i);
+		else
+			break;
+	}
+	stop = 0;
+	if (!rdata->qsmask)
+		stop = rcu_completion(rdata);
+	return stop;
+}
+
+/*
+ * Look into the per-cpu callback information to see if there is
+ * any processing necessary - if so do it.
+ */
+static void rcu_process_callbacks(unsigned long data)
+{
+	int stop;
+	struct rcu_data *rdata = (struct rcu_data *)data;
+
+	if (is_rcu_preempt_data(rdata))
+		rcu_preempt_lock();
+	if (!rdata->polling)
+		stop = rcu_prepare_polling(rdata);
+	else
+		stop = rcu_polling(rdata);
+	if (is_rcu_preempt_data(rdata))
+		rcu_preempt_unlock();
+
+	if (!stop)
+		tasklet_hi_schedule(&rdata->tasklet);
+}
+
+/* Because of FASTCALL declaration of complete, we use this wrapper */
+static void wakeme_after_rcu(void *completion)
+{
+	complete(completion);
+}
+
+static void rcu_data_init(struct rcu_data *rdata)
+{
+	tasklet_init(&rdata->tasklet, rcu_process_callbacks, 
+			(unsigned long)rdata);
+	INIT_LIST_HEAD(&rdata->nxtlist);
+	INIT_LIST_HEAD(&rdata->curlist);
+}
+
+/*
+ * Initializes rcu mechanism.  Assumed to be called early.
+ * That is before local timer(SMP) or jiffie timer (uniproc) is setup.
+ */
+void __init rcu_init(void)
+{
+	int i;
+
+	for (i = 0; i < NR_CPUS; i++) {
+		rcu_data_init(&rcu_data[i]);
+	}
+	rcu_data_preempt_init();
+}
+
+/**
+ * synchronize-kernel - wait until all the CPUs have gone 
+ * through a "quiescent" state. It may sleep.
+ */
+void synchronize_kernel(void)
+{
+	struct rcu_head rcu;
+	DECLARE_COMPLETION(completion);
+
+	/* Will wake me after RCU finished */
+	call_rcu_preempt(&rcu, wakeme_after_rcu, &completion);
+
+	/* Wait for it */
+	wait_for_completion(&completion);
+}
+
+EXPORT_SYMBOL(call_rcu);
+EXPORT_SYMBOL(synchronize_kernel);
+#ifdef CONFIG_PREEMPT
+EXPORT_SYMBOL(call_rcu_preempt);
+#endif

Hi,

Here is RCU for 2.5.36. It is just a rediff from earlier version.

The current rcu_poll is essentially a per-CPU version of the
rcu_poll patch in -aa series of kernel. Additionally it also supports
call_rcu_preempt() which allows RCU to work in preemptive kernels
transparently. The synchronize_kernel() interface uses call_rcu_preempt()
since it is not concerned about latencies.  synchronize_kernel() is 
equivalent of wait_for_later() in the "later" patch published
by Rusty earlier as a part of the new in-kernel module loader.
The module-loader needs only a part of rcu_poll funcationality.
